ABOUT THE SCHWARTZ AESTHETIC INSTITUTE
The Schwartz Aesthetic Institute is a nationally renowned, state-of-the-art medical and aesthetic destination located in the heart of Thousand Oaks, California. Founded by Dr. Michael R. Schwartz — a double board-certified plastic surgeon with over 25 years of expertise — the Institute encompasses a full-service medical office, The Spa, and the AAAASF-accredited Westlake Cosmetic Surgery Center.
Our world-class team delivers exceptional results across surgical and non-surgical cosmetic procedures, medical aesthetics, laser treatments, injectables, and an expanding suite of wellness services. We take pride in an environment where artistry meets medicine, and where every patient is treated like family.
As we grow our wellness division — with a focus on transformative medical weight loss, peptide protocols, and hormone optimization — we are seeking a passionate, highly qualified Wellness Program Manager to lead this exciting expansion.
THE OPPORTUNITY
This is a unique leadership role for a licensed Nurse Practitioner (NP) or Physician Assistant (PA) who is passionate about integrative wellness and longevity medicine. Reporting directly to Dr. Schwartz, the Wellness Program Manager will build, manage, and grow a comprehensive wellness program that empowers patients to look and feel their best from the inside out.
You will have the autonomy to shape clinical protocols, develop patient care pathways, and collaborate with our exceptional team of providers in a high-end, supportive environment. This is not just a clinical position — it is an opportunity to make a lasting impact on a growing program at one of Southern California’s most respected aesthetic institutes.

RESPONSIBILITIES
- Oversee and manage all aspects of the Wellness Program, including GLP-1 (semaglutide/tirzepatide) weight loss, peptide therapy, supplements, and hormone replacement therapy (HRT) for both men and women.
- Conduct comprehensive patient consultations, assessments, and follow-up appointments for wellness program participants.
- Develop and maintain evidence-based clinical protocols and treatment plans tailored to each patient’s goals.
- Order and interpret laboratory work, diagnostics, and hormone panels to guide individualized therapy.
- Educate and counsel patients on medication use, lifestyle modifications, nutrition, and long-term wellness strategies.
- Collaborate with Dr. Schwartz, Dr. Stark, and the nursing team to integrate wellness services with existing aesthetic offerings.
- Monitor patient outcomes, track program metrics, and drive continuous quality improvement.
- Stay current with emerging research, best practices, and trends in GLP-1 therapies, peptide medicine, longevity, and hormone optimization.
- Assist in marketing and growing the wellness program through patient education, community outreach, and collaboration with the Institute’s marketing team.
- Ensure all practices comply with California state regulations, DEA requirements, and applicable standard-of-care guidelines.
